Texas Instruments LM3S1811

The Texas Instruments LM3S1811 is an ARM Cortex-M3 Processor Core - 50-MHz operation; 60 DMIPS performance - ARM Cortex SysTick Timer - Nested Vectored Interrupt Controller (NVIC) On-Chip Memory - 256 KB single-cycle Flash memory - 32 KB single-cycle SRAM - Internal ROM loaded with StellarisWare software: External Peripheral Interface (EPI) - 8/16/32-bit dedicated parallel bus for external peripherals - Supports SDRAM, SRAM/Flash memory, FPGAs, CPLDs Advanced Serial Integration - Three UARTs with IrDA and ISO 7816 support (one UART with modem flow control and status) - Two I2C modules - Two Synchronous Serial Interface modules (SSI) System Integration - Direct Memory Access Controller (DMA) - System control and clocks including on-chip precision 16-MHz oscillator - Four 32-bit timers (up to eight 16-bit) - Eight Capture Compare PWM pins (CCP) - Lower-power battery-backed hibernation module - Real-Time Clock in Hibernation module - Two Watchdog Timers - Up to 67 GPIOs, depending on configuration Analog - 10-bit Analog-to-Digital Converter (ADC) with eight analog input channels and a sample rate of one million samples/second - Two analog comparators - Eight digital comparators - On-chip voltage regulator JTAG and ARM Serial Wire Debug (SWD) 100-pin LQFP package 108-ball BGA package Industrial (-40°C to 85°C) Temperature Range.
